  2. 2

    Anti-lock brake system module failure

    18complaints
    Safety riskOther

    The anti-lock brake system module can corrode internally, causing electrical short circuits and potentially leading to an engine compartment fire.

  5. 5

    Engine compartment fire hazard

    9complaints
    Safety riskOther

    Internal corrosion of the anti-lock brake hydraulic electronic control unit can cause electrical shorts, increasing the risk of an engine compartment fire.
